Output f9689ab6b751e7869006b9da829d013c759aad348e330c0a7b224c7fb1c7e829:1

value
28286989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ac56ec3d04186d4a7bb13a17627bff4fcf22bc54 OP_EQUAL
address
3HQGH3LGpc3UGRux5pknD9qxXA5sBbNM4c
transaction
f9689ab6b751e7869006b9da829d013c759aad348e330c0a7b224c7fb1c7e829
confirmations
368360
spent
true